Transaction 51cdbb1849b95c11b05a7d358c87e234fe67c5eb14859749823cd15229677fdc
3 Input
2 Outputs
- 51cdbb1849b95c11b05a7d358c87e234fe67c5eb14859749823cd15229677fdc:0
- 51cdbb1849b95c11b05a7d358c87e234fe67c5eb14859749823cd15229677fdc:1
value 5143821
address 33KNfnZsGwjBWYn7ex5xSwcRE4ojLXFmEr
value 1325324
address 32qpvpX9DuefqGFmw9h6MJS95fgAP4w2gq